All-electric Press Brake

All-electric Press Brake

All-electric press brake is a bending machine that uses motor to drive sliding block on workbench to move up and down, so as to bend metal sheets into shape. It features a compact structure, easy operation, high bending accuracy and efficiency.

Competitive Strengths

Performance Benefits

This press brake, based on our years of cutting-edge bending technologies and experience, is featured by fast response, high transmission efficiency and bending precision thanks to its screw drive.

  1. Fast bending

Compared with other hydraulic and CNC press brakes, its bending speed has increased by 3 times at least (up to 30mm/s).

  1. Save electric power

With servo drive, input power of motor is proportional to load power. That is, power consumption is high only during bending, which will diminish and disappear while sliding block moves up at no-load time and stops respectively.

  1. Low maintenance costs

It has simple transmission system, so, failure rate is low and it is unnecessary to clean machine tool frequently. With self-lubricating system, maintenance times and costs will be sharply reduced.

  1. Eco-friendly and pollution-free

The machine is driven by electric power, with no need for hydraulic oil replacement, hydraulic components disassembly, hydraulic oil leakage or pollution caused by waste oil.

Mechanical Benefits

  1. High-strength machine tool

* Its main body is formed in one step, with its tensile & compressive strength, and table deflection parallel line all within safe limits.

* All steel plate joints are beveled to ensure overall strength of the machine.

  1. Mechanical deflection compensation

The compensation system mobilizes wedge blocks after control system calculating compensations required, then, plays its role against the crooked or distorted upper & lower beam, hence, difference among bending workpieces is minimal.

  1. Reliable back gauge

High-precision worm and worm gear serve as transmission mechanism, with X-axis achieving a max speed of 400mm/s. Besides, collision-proof rear stop fingers are available to be switched at will, in doing so, customers can replace these fingers at any time based on actual wear.

 

Control System Benefits

We adopt internationally popular control system, which, with simply-designed user interface, allows users to make digital and graphical programming even no operating experience.

  1. Make operation easier

Easy to access to user interface because of its industrial-grade multi-touch screen (10.1-inch HD TFT color widescreen display).

  1. Graphical programming

Users are permitted to plan and simulate bending processes graphically in advance, so that bending speed and accuracy will be optimized.

  1. Offline programming software

Provide CNC programming not restricted by location or network state, allowing operators to stay away from hazardous workplace.

        What is press brake and how does it work?

        A press brake is a device that can bend thin sheet metals. It generates pressure through a hydraulic system, which is transmitted by upper and lower molds to achieve the desired bending shape. Depending on its drive mode, level of automation and structure, press brakes can be classified into manual, hydraulic and CNC press brakes.

        Panel bender is a highly automated bending machine, representing the latest advancement in sheet metal bending. It can bend into various complex shapes such as right angle, arc, up and down, without the need for manual holding of workpiece or bending mold. One-time positioning is enough for multi-side bending. Its bending speed is about 3 times faster than traditional press brakes. Due to the fewest human intervention, the consistency among workpieces is much higher, and it is gradually replacing the tradition.

        For the panel bender, workers only need to place workpieces on its worktable, then, the workpiece will be positioned by suction cup or press-down arm and bent automatically. A set of universal bending mold is enough, without frequent change or customization.

        A press brake is a type of forging machinery primarily used for sheet metal processing, especially for large sheets. By adopting different molds, it can perform operations such as bending edges, stretching, rounding and punching on the sheet metal.
